  1. Mar 6, 2018 · Resetting local account password. In order to reset your local account password on Windows 10, do the following: In the Lock screen, enter the wrong password once, and click the OK button. Click the Reset password option. Windows 10 lock screen with Reset password option. Answer the three security questions and press Enter the third answer box.
